E04 PTM TORCH/Everlast 102i

Post by AMF »

Torch cuts as it should, periodically it stops the arc and air flow and throws a E04 code.

You remove this code- I can slightly loosen the cup (just less than tight) E04 code is removed

Cut more- E04 code throws again.

Can tighten or loosen the cup a little (maybe 16th of a turn) code is removed- can continue to cut

Why can I, just barely adjust the cup and the code removes itself??

All suggestions welcome

Re: E04 PTM TORCH/Everlast 102i

Post by 05Duramax »

There are 2 spring loaded pins in the torch under the consumables retaining cap. When the cap is screwed on the pins contact a metal ring on the cap and close a circuit to tell the machine the parts are in place and it can cut. Sounds like your pins and/or the ring they contact are dirty or corroded and work for while and then you need to move the cap to get a good connection again. Give it all a good cleaning and post back with your results.

Re: E04 PTM TORCH/Everlast 102i

Post by AMF »

cleaned contacts and it is working flawless so far, about 4 hours of cut time on .250

Thank you
